Corbus Pharmaceuticals Holdings, Inc. (NASDAQ:CRBP) is an oncology-focused company dedicated to developing innovative therapies aimed at addressing serious illnesses. The company’s diverse portfolio includes promising candidates that target well-understood biological pathways to create effective treatments for cancer and other conditions.

Among these, CRB-701 stands out as a next-generation antibody-drug conjugate designed to specifically target Nectin-4, a protein found on the surface of certain cancer cells. By binding to these cells, CRB-701 releases a cytotoxic agent that effectively works on cancer cells during trials while sparing healthy tissues, which presents a more targeted approach to cancer therapy.

Another significant asset in the Corbus Pharmaceuticals (NASDAQ:CRBP) pipeline is CRB-601, an anti-integrin monoclonal antibody. The candidate’s preclinical data has shown that it plays a crucial role in blocking TGFβ activation on cancer cells, which improves the immune system’s ability to identify and combat tumors. The dual-action approach of targeting cancer directly while empowering the immune system could yield promising outcomes for patients.

In addition to its oncology therapies, the company is advancing CRB-913, an inverse agonist for the CB1 receptor aimed at tackling obesity. By influencing a receptor in the brain that regulates hunger and fat storage, CRB-913 seeks to reduce appetite and alter the body’s fat processing and offers a potential new avenue for weight loss solutions.

At the ASCO 2024 conference in June, the company presented encouraging results for CRB-701, showing an Overall Response Rate (ORR) of 44% in patients with metastatic urothelial cancer and 43% in those with cervical cancer.

These figures indicate that nearly half of the patients with bladder cancer experienced significant tumor reductions, while about two-fifths of cervical cancer patients saw similar improvements.

The Disease Control Rate (DCR) was even more favorable, with rates of 78% for bladder cancer and 86% for cervical cancer, demonstrating that a large portion of patients either experienced tumor shrinkage or stabilization, which is a positive indication in the fight against cancer.

Corbus Pharmaceuticals (NASDAQ:CRBP) reported cash, cash equivalents, and investments totaling $147 million, as of June 30. The company successfully raised $35.6 million through its ATM program in the second quarter and added approximately $28.8 million in net proceeds by August 1, 2024. With a total of about $176 million on hand, the company is well-positioned to fund its operations through the third quarter of 2027, allowing enough time to advance its clinical trials and development programs.
